Output 427033613ecf498ef47a2cda63b052019d34cbe223b40cb3151726d95047265e:24

value
2900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84a90bf81042a54039495219393398de7a7547c5 OP_EQUALVERIFY OP_CHECKSIG
address
1D6Shty7QfjYgm4imWDzBQPmhWk6MTm2Lh
transaction
427033613ecf498ef47a2cda63b052019d34cbe223b40cb3151726d95047265e
spent
true